DNSmanager can be used both as a master and slave DNS-server. From the master server, DNSmanager receives Information about domain zones for which it is used as a slave server. 

In Statistics→ Problem domains you can find a list of domain names. These are slave domains that could not get information from the master during the last 24 hours. Very often such issues occur because the domain is not active (the user account associated with this domain is suspended). If the domain is not updated for a long time (for more than a month), it probably contains outdated information. You can delete the domain from the server, as numerous problem domains make it difficult for normal domains to update.
